uBid TO HOST AUCTION OF “TODAY BUILDS A HOUSE” in conjuNction with ourhouse.com and the today show

All Proceeds to be Donated to Habitat for Humanity

 

 

CHICAGO, IL – May 2, 2001 – uBid, a leading online auction and e-commerce site, has something for everyone on the auction block this moving season, including a house! uBid, in conjunction with OurHouse.com, the Internet's premier web site for home solutions, and NBC News’ “Today" show announced that beginning today, consumers have the opportunity to bid on the first-ever "Today Builds a House,” a newly built 2,902 square foot, fully furnished home located in Lithia, Florida.  The house was constructed during a weekly program on the “Today” show devoted to guiding viewers through the home-building process.   All proceeds raised from the auction will be donated to Habitat for Humanity.

Over the last 12 weeks, OurHouse.com, in conjunction with “Today,” participated in the first ever “Today Builds a House” project.  Each week, OurHouse.com’s “Mr. Fix-It,” Lou Manfredini, appeared on “Today” to guide viewers through the home building process.  At the end of each segment, viewers were able to vote on different aspects of the home by logging on to www.today.msnbc.com.  Votes were tallied for everything – from the floor plan to design choices for the kitchen, bath, living room, landscaping, color schemes and more! Now completed, the four-bedroom, three-bath home features a formal living and dining room, covered lanai with pool, three-car garage and flex space that can be used as a child’s playroom, home office or workout room among other things.
